Business Context and Reporting Period
This Form 8-K filing by Genworth Financial, Inc. is dated November 30, 2018. The report details a material definitive agreement regarding the ongoing merger transaction with Asia Pacific Global Capital Co., Ltd. (Parent), a subsidiary of China Oceanwide Holdings Group Co., Ltd.

Material Changes
The primary material change reported is the execution of a "Seventh Waiver and Agreement" on November 30, 2018, among Genworth, Parent, and Merger Sub. Key provisions include:
- Extension of the "End Date" for the merger to January 31, 2019.
- Waiver of the right to terminate the Merger Agreement due to failure to consummate the merger by the previous deadline of December 1, 2018.
- Mutual acknowledgment that no breach of the Merger Agreement existed as of November 30, 2018, and a waiver of claims based on facts or circumstances existing prior to that date.
Guidance, Outlook, and Risks
Outlook and Management Commentary: The parties continue to target closing the transaction in the fourth quarter of 2018. However, management acknowledges that securing required regulatory approvals could extend into early 2019. The waiver provides additional time to satisfy outstanding closing conditions.
Risks and Contingencies: The filing highlights significant risks associated with the transaction, including:
- Failure to obtain necessary regulatory approvals in the U.S., China, and other jurisdictions by January 31, 2019.
- Possibility that parties may not be willing to further waive termination rights beyond the new End Date.
- Imposition of materially burdensome or adverse regulatory conditions.
- Disruption to Genworth's business operations, client relationships, and management attention.
- Potential for further rating agency downgrades and continued availability of capital.
- Legal proceedings and costs associated with the transaction.
